SC33E2218725 Every so often a model comes along that rewrites the rulebook for sports motorcycles, one of the most influential of modern times being Honda's FireBlade. Launched in 1992, the FireBlade blew away the opposition - principally Yamaha's FZR1000 and Suzuki's GSX-R1100 - with its combination of litre-bike performance and a 600-sized package. Superbly styled and evocatively titled, it was recognised as a future classic almost immediately and early and unmolested examples command high prices today. Progressively developed, the Blade has occasionally fallen behind the opposition but today's version is back at the top of the tree, being recognised as one of the most rider-friendly of current hyper-sports roadsters. In 1998 Honda celebrated its 50th anniversary as a motorcycle manufacturer and to mark the occasion Honda Britain released Limited Edition versions of the CBR600F, VFR800, CBR900RR FireBlade and VTR1000 Firestorm. Production of these special models was entrusted to Russell Savory's RS Performance, the CBRs benefiting from various enhancements including different camshafts, a Proflex rear shock absorber, Dream Machine paintwork and an Akrapovic exhaust system. Number '15' of the series of 50, this FireBlade 50th Anniversary Limited Edition model was offered from the estate of the late Aled Jenkins at Bonhams' Stafford sale in October 2012 (Lot 227) where it was purchased by the private vendor and recommissioned. Acquired by Aled Jenkins in 2001 having had only one previous owner, the Honda has covered a mere 952 miles over the course of the last 28 years. The owner was thrilled to find the quote 'FOR THE PEOPLE WHO WANT TO KNOW THE MEANING OF LIGHT WEIGHT' embossed on the inside of one of the fairing panels together with the signature of Honda's Executive Project Leader, Tadao Baba. An original Anniversary Edition T-shirt and jacket set is included in the sale and the Honda also comes with original and new motorcycle covers. Dry stored and not used for some time, this motorcycle will require recommissioning to a greater or lesser extent before returning to the road and thus is sold strictly as viewed (the last MoT was issued in September 2020 at 922 miles). There is a substantial history file containing the warranty and service booklet; owner's manual; sundry invoices; expired MoTs; manufacturer's brochures; old/current V5/V5C documents.
